Luis Pintsch

from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ia

Luis Pintsch (* 1999 in Berlin ) is a German actor .

Life

Luis Pintsch attended the Waldorf School in Berlin-Mitte .

He was in front of the camera for the first time in the film drama Somewhere in Tonga (2017), which was based on an actual case and was shown in the ZDF series “Shooting Stars - Young Cinema in Second”. In it, he embodied the 16-year-old Marcel, a violent criminal who faces jail sentence after assaulting a social worker and who is given the opportunity to be imprisoned on a desert island at the side of social educator and dropout Wolski ( Sascha Alexander Gersak ) serving in the South Pacific . Pintsch, who plays this role "sometimes full of anger, sometimes very vulnerable", was described in the Märkische Allgemeine Zeitung as an acting "discovery". Pintsch received an award for his performance at the Milan International Film Festival in the “Best Supporting Performance Male” category and was nominated for the Studio Hamburg Young Talent Award as the best young actor.

In the 17th season of the ZDF series SOKO Cologne (2019), Pintsch took on one of the episode roles as the 18-year-old suspect youth Lenny Petzold.

In the fourth film in the ARD series The Lisbon Crime , which premiered on Das Erste in April 2019 , Pintsch played the young, wealthy David de Costa, who is suspected of having set a fire in a forest, in one of the leading roles in the flames of which his friend died. In the 5th season of the TV series In allerfreund - Die Junge Ärzte (2019), Pintsch took on a dramatic episode lead role as the young diabetic Jan Radke.

Pintsch lives in Berlin.
